**Changes & Why**

Since all the settings pages lie in the Outlet of DefaultLayout, there
was no way to handle it apart from creating a separate errorFallback for
the settings route.
So, I created a settingsErrorFallback component that uses the same
styling of settings pages.
Created ErrorBoundaryWrapper that checks if its settings route then show
SettingsErrorFallback else show GenericErrorFallback.
Now, for the breadcrumb part. I found that all the settings pages use
hardcoded title. So, I created generateBreadcrumbLinks function that
will provide different title and links based on how it's respective
settings page has them.

- [x] Pasting fullName is been Improved. 

- Case 1 (Two Words): If there are exactly two words, return them as is.
- Case 2 (More than Two Words): If there are more than two words, return
the first two words only.
- Case 3 (One Word): If there is only one word, return it as the first
name, with an empty string as the last name.
- WhiteSpaces have been handled. 

```
console.log(splitFullName("John     Doe")); // ["John", "Doe"]
console.log(splitFullName("        ")); // ["", ""]
console.log(splitFullName("John")); // ["John", ""]
console.log(splitFullName("  John   Doe  ")); // ["John", "Doe"]
console.log(splitFullName("John Michael  Andrew Doe")); // ["John", "Michael"]
```
